Runbook bit — Permit blueprints, Old Quayside project

Quick reminder for the desk: the stamped blueprints for the Old Quayside permit go out in the grey document tube, not a flat envelope. They're originals, so one run only, no detours. Courier is Pendry Rapid, booked for the late slot. Tube gets taped and initialled before it leaves. The confidential hand-over instruction for the courier sits below.

dispatch memo: the sorius tamius courier leaves the praeth ledger at gate 4873 under passcode 928014

**CI note: offline mode tests failing — Fieldnook app**

Sync-queue tests time out on CI only. Cause: emulator lacks the mock network-kill hook, so offline mode never engages and the queue drains early. Added a flag to force airplane state in the test harness. Review the flag default carefully. The reproducing CI run is identified by the trace token below.

pipeline stamp: htk4_66df

CHECKLIST — Off-site run, item 6 (revised)

Following the missed pick-up by Arlenby Couriers on Tuesday, this run has been reassigned to Quorrell Express. Confirm the replacement driver presents the Quorrell job docket before releasing pallet 14 from the cage. Do not accept any Arlenby paperwork — that booking is cancelled. Note the swap in the shift log and update the gate list. The confidential hand-over instruction for the new courier is given below.

dispatch memo: the holius casvan courier leaves the ralir kasion rusdor oliion fraeth lammir julox belys ledger at gate 3561 under passcode 522203

## v3.8.1 — Key rotation

The Wavelane waveform preview plugin API rotated its signing key on this release. Old key is revoked effective immediately; previews signed with it will fail validation after the grace window. Rebuild and re-sign your plugins before the next Wavelane update ships. No API surface changes otherwise. Update your verification config with the new signing key, shown below.

release key, taduf-yajef: bky13_uGiieNoy5KKUY

SheetForge export workers cap memory via `EXPORT_MAX_ROWS` and `EXPORT_CHUNK_KB`. Keep chunk size under 512 or the Brindlecore queue stalls. Workers stream results to the Oxveil object store rather than buffering whole workbooks in RAM. Streaming uploads require authentication; unauthenticated writes are dropped silently, which looks like a memory leak but isn't. The object-store write key belongs on the following line.

sealed setting: LEDGER_TOKEN3=c40